Verify the Identity (1+sin(x))(1-sin(x))=cos(x)^2
Problem
Solution
Expand the left side of the equation using the difference of squares formula,
(a+b)*(a−b)=a2−b2
Simplify the expression by evaluating the square of 1.
Apply the Pythagorean identity,
sin2(x)+cos2(x)=1 which can be rearranged to show that1−sin2(x)=cos2(x)
Conclude that the left side of the equation is equal to the right side, verifying the identity.
